Abstract

In cybersecurity, the ongoing threat of malicious software or malware poses a significant challenge to the integrity of computer systems, often beyond conventional detection methods Behavior types of sequences include LSTM- The model-based model is trained. This series masks subtle interactions in software systems, allowing the model to distinguish between non-optimal and malignant patterns. By analyzing dynamic objects such as system calls and API calls, the model can identify subtle nuances of malware behavior that static methods may overlook Detailed data sets, including labeled examples of benign and malicious software behavior of, are carefully collected, preprocessed, for model training and analysis Comparative analysis is performed against traditional handwriting-based methods, traditional machine learning classifiers, and other deep learning algorithms to assess the performance of LSTM models used is effective In conclusion, the integration of LSTM-based models in sophisticated and flexible cybersecurity solutions offers a promising approach to grow This study contributes drive ongoing efforts to develop robust and adaptive security solutions, which are necessary to protect digital assets in today’s ever-changing threat landscape.
